Hi, I would greatly appreciate an opinion on a pair of Salad Servers I own.
They are Silver and Glass, marked EPNS on the Silver and Rd 176566 on the Glass. I believe they were produced by Davidson Glass, but have not found anything that resembles them or any information about them specifically.
I have included a photo and am hoping some very clever person will be able to tell me a bit more about them.

That number was certainly registered to Davidson on 15 August 1891, so I think you can safely assume Davidson made the glass some time after then. It's likely that the metal ware was added by the wholesaler. This pattern is known as the 1892 suite and it was the daisy pattern that was registered rather than the individual shape of the items. I would say these were rather unusual.
